Bump @casl/ability from 6.7.1 to 6.7.2 #39535
Workflow file for this run
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
name: Run OHDF-Converters Tests | |
on: | |
push: | |
branches: [master] | |
pull_request: | |
branches: [master] | |
jobs: | |
build: | |
runs-on: ubuntu-22.04 | |
services: | |
splunk: | |
image: splunk/splunk | |
volumes: | |
- /$(pwd)/test/configs/splunk/server.conf:/etc/system/local/server.conf | |
ports: | |
- 8089:8089 | |
- 8088:8088 | |
env: | |
SPLUNK_START_ARGS: --accept-license | |
SPLUNKD_SSL_ENABLE: false | |
SPLUNK_PASSWORD: Valid_password! | |
steps: | |
- uses: actions/checkout@v4 | |
- name: Setup Node.js | |
uses: actions/setup-node@v4 | |
with: | |
node-version: "18" | |
check-latest: true | |
cache: 'yarn' | |
- name: Remove frontend and backend code to ensure the proper dependencies are declared in the hdf-converters package.json | |
run: | | |
rm -rf apps/frontend | |
rm -rf apps/backend | |
- name: Install project dependencies | |
run: | | |
yarn hdf-converters install --frozen-lockfile | |
yarn workspace @heimdall/cypress-tests install | |
env: | |
CYPRESS_INSTALL_BINARY: 0 | |
- name: Start Mock Sonarqube Server | |
run: yarn run cypress-test mock-json & | |
- name: Run unit tests | |
run: yarn hdf-converters test | |
env: | |
SPLUNK_HEC_TOKEN: ${{ secrets.SPLUNK_HEC_TOKEN }} | |
- name: Check RHEL7 XCCDF Results has a valid schema | |
uses: mitre/xccdf-validate-action@v1 | |
with: | |
input: libs/hdf-converters/sample_jsons/xccdf_reverse_mapper/output_report/rhel7-xccdf-results.xml | |
- name: Check Example 3 Layer XCCDF Results has a valid schema | |
uses: mitre/xccdf-validate-action@v1 | |
with: | |
input: libs/hdf-converters/sample_jsons/xccdf_reverse_mapper/output_report/example-3-layer-overlay-xccdf-results.xml | |
- name: Ensure the hdf-converters builds cleanly | |
run: yarn hdf-converters build |